Concrete Pavers Installation Questions
What are concrete pavers used for? Concrete pavers are commonly used for pat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or flooring projects to enhance durability and appearance.
How long do concrete pavers typically last? When properly installed and maintained, concrete pavers can last for several decades, providing a long-lasting surface for various outdoor spaces.
Are concrete pavers su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, concrete pavers are designed to withstand heavy foot traffic and vehicle loads, making them ideal for driveways and busy walkways.
What factors influence the installation process? The site preparation, paver selection, and proper base installation are key factors that affect the quality and longevity of the paved surface.
